Transaction 10e59a83bfab37cde04e889486c1cfeac2ec84adbd2d545a38ade7725c9bb9f0
1 Input
1 Output
-
10e59a83bfab37cde04e889486c1cfeac2ec84adbd2d545a38ade7725c9bb9f0:0
- value
- 270493
- script pubkey
- OP_0 OP_PUSHBYTES_32 7ad8ecab54c491d1a750717aa832dad24a10d3a24ccfaea69d4cae598ed2eb79
- address
- bc1q0tvwe265cjgarf6sw9a2svk66f9pp5azfn86af5afjh9nrkjadus07ceh0